Add value to map golang
WebGolang Programs is designed to help beginner programmers who want to learn web development technologies, or start a career in website development. Tutorials, … WebNov 7, 2024 · The make () function is a built-in function in go which is used to initialize maps along with slices and channels. Note that make () function creates generic values for map, slices and channels and it never returns pointer. Map m1 initializes map with string as key and int as value. m1 := make (map [string]int)
Add value to map golang
Did you know?
WebDeclaring golang maps using the var keyword, Initializing map using map literal, Initializing golang map using the make() function, Adding Key value pair in a Golang map, … WebFeb 6, 2013 · To initialize a map, use the built in make function: m = make (map [string]int) The make function allocates and initializes a hash map data structure and returns a map …
WebJan 14, 2024 · $GOPATH can be any path on our machine, usually $HOME/go, except the path to the Go installation on our machine. Inside the specified path above, we can then have package directories and, subsequently, .go files in that directory. The bin directory contains executable Go binaries. WebMar 31, 2024 · Adding to a Map. Adding to a map is simple. All you need to do is assign a value to a key on a map. Remember that keys are unique and cannot repeat. If the key …
WebJul 24, 2024 · With a map, we can place string slices as the values. So we can associate string keys with lists of values. This is powerful. It helps in many Go programs. Main example. Here we use a map of string slices in the main func. We initialize the map with two keys—each has its own string slice. Then We append to the string slice at the key "dog." WebFeb 15, 2024 · To add a new value to a context, use the context.WithValue function in the context package. The function accepts three parameters: the parent context.Context, the key, and the value. The parent context is the context to add the value to while preserving all the other information about the parent context.
WebApr 10, 2024 · Submatch method returns a nice value. The first index is always the whole matched string that appears in FindAllString. The second index corresponds to the first …
WebA map is an unordered collection of key-value pairs. Also known as an associative array, a hash table or a dictionary, maps are used to look up a value by its associated key. … nasa school astronaut and journal worksheetWebJun 25, 2024 · It's not safe to add key-values to map during iteration: var m = make (map [string]int) m ["1"] = 1 m ["2"] = 2 m ["3"] = 3 for k, v := range m { if … melrose wakefield hospital urologyWebThe builtin delete removes key/value pairs from a map. delete (m, "k2") fmt. Println ("map:", m) The optional second return value when getting a value from a map indicates if the key was present in the map. This can be used to disambiguate between missing keys and keys with zero values like 0 or "". nasa scholarships 2022WebMay 3, 2024 · The reflect.MapIndex () Function in Golang is used to get the value associated with key in the map v. To access this function, one needs to imports the reflect package in the program. Syntax: func (v Value) MapIndex (key Value) Value Parameters: This function does not accept any parameter. melrose wakefield hospital trauma levelWebOct 23, 2024 · //creates a map of string keys to int values //you can supply values in the {} initializer //if you want to pre-populate the map with //a few key/value pairs occurrences := map[string]int{} The syntax for adding a key/value pair to the map, and getting a value for a key, looks like this: melrose wakefield my secure billWebJul 19, 2016 · The intended use for Context.Value, from the original blog post, is request-scoped values. A request scoped value is one derived from data in the incoming request and goes away when the request is ... nasa school astronaut and journalWebJul 5, 2024 · How to Create Maps in Golang? Using the Map Literal: Map with key-value pair Syntax: map [Key_Type]Value_Type {key1: value1, ..., keyN: valueN} Using Make Function A map can also be created by passing the type of key and value to the make () function. It is an inbuilt function. With the following syntax, we can create a new map. … nasa scholarship for indian students